Suspension Of The Application Of The Protocol Which Amends The Agreement For The Avoidance Of Double Taxation Between Cyprus-Russia

On the 29th of December 2016 the Ministry of Finance announced that an agreement has been reached between Cyprus and Russia for the suspension of the application of the Protocol that was signed on the 7th of October 2010 which amends Article 13 of the Agreement for the Avoidance of Double Taxation regarding the income tax and tax on capital which was signed between the Republic of Cyprus and the Russian Federation on the 5th of December 1998.
